1) Determine the exact value of cos 7.5°.

find exact value of cos7.5°
first find cos(45°-30°) because 45-30=15 (and then we'll work with 15/2=7.5)
cos(15°)=cos(45°-30°)=cos45cos30+sin45sin30)
cos45cos30+sin45sin30=(√2/2)(√3/2)+(√2/2)(1/2)=
(√6/4)+(√2/4)=
(√6+√2)/4=cos(15°)
now find cos(7.5°)=cos(15°/2)
cos(15°/2)=√((1+cos15°)/2)=
√{(1+[√6+√2]/4)}/2=
√{(4+√6+√2)/4}/2=
√{(4+√6+√2)/8}
(1/2)√{(4+√6+√2)/2} is the exact value
check: 2√{(4+2.449489+1.414213)/2}=
(1/2)√{(7.863702)/2}=
(1/2)√3.93185=
(1/2)*1.982889=
0.991444, and...
cos7.5°=0.99144486 (if we used more digits in √6 and √2 we would have gotten the ......86
